'Mofokeng ready for Spain but not for Barcelona'

Former Ajax Cape Town teenage sensation Mkhanyiseli Siwahla believes that Spanish giants FC Barcelona may be too big a club at this stage for Orlando Pirates' up-and-coming star Relebohile Mofokeng.

Mofokeng has been a revelation since he was promoted to the senior team from the DStv Diski Challenge team.

It has been reported that Barcelona is considering the Bafana Bafana international for their B-team.

"Mofokeng has been performing well, and for me, he could even play in LaLiga. It's positive that he's being linked with such a prestigious club," Siwahla told KickOff.com.

"However, there are other teams better-suited for him than Barcelona. He needs to start at a level where he can grow.

"Barcelona has a unique environment, where they typically sign players from their own youth development ranks, similar to what used to happen at Ajax Amsterdam.

"They are not accustomed to purchasing young talent from outside. Their philosophy emphasizes developing players from a very young age, and it's not easy for them to integrate an outsider at the ages of 17, 18, or 19, especially since their young players are often already embedded in the first team and familiar with the club's culture.

"Mofokeng's style of play may be well-suited to Spanish football, but he would have a better chance of succeeding at clubs that finish in positions five, six, or seven in LaLiga. There, he could truly thrive and develop.

"He should consider joining well-run teams that are competing for a Top Eight finish. That would provide him with the right environment for growth," continues Siwahla.

The 20-year-old Mofokeng has scored four goals and provided seven assists for the Buccaneers so far this season.
